Alois "Louie" Novak
Alois "Louie" Novak, age 82, of Yankton, South Dakota was called home with tender mercy by the Heavenly Father on Friday, December 5, 2008 at Wakonda Heritage Manor in Wakonda, South Dakota.

Louie was born December 4, 1926 on the family farm in Yankton County to Charles H. and Marie (Kozak) Novak. He attended Peterka Grade School and then Yankton High School. He farmed with his dad and in January of 1951, Louie joined the United States Army, serving in the Korean War. On June 5, 1955, Louie married Jeanette Anderson in Beresford, South Dakota. Farming was Louie's life. Jeanette and he lived on the family farm for 52 years before moving into Yankton. Louie was also a member of the Farmer's Union, American Legion, the VFW and UCT.
Louie is survived by his devoted wife of 53 years, Jeanette Novak of Yankton; three children: Steven (Nancy) Novak of Decatur, IL, Bernice Hauck of Tyndall and Irene (Kevin) Schubert of LaVista, NE; and five grandchildren: Brian and Jennifer Novak, Amanda Hauck, and Kristen and Alex Schubert.
Louie was preceded in death by his parents.
